| #' Read a JSON file |
| #' |
| #' Wrapper around [JsonTableReader] to read a newline-delimited JSON (ndjson) file into a |
| #' data frame or Arrow Table. |
| #' |
| #' If passed a path, will detect and handle compression from the file extension |
| #' (e.g. `.json.gz`). |
| #' |
| #' If `schema` is not provided, Arrow data types are inferred from the data: |
| #' - JSON null values convert to the [null()] type, but can fall back to any other type. |
| #' - JSON booleans convert to [boolean()]. |
| #' - JSON numbers convert to [int64()], falling back to [float64()] if a non-integer is encountered. |
| #' - JSON strings of the kind "YYYY-MM-DD" and "YYYY-MM-DD hh:mm:ss" convert to [`timestamp(unit = "s")`][timestamp()], |
| #' falling back to [utf8()] if a conversion error occurs. |
| #' - JSON arrays convert to a [list_of()] type, and inference proceeds recursively on the JSON arrays' values. |
| #' - Nested JSON objects convert to a [struct()] type, and inference proceeds recursively on the JSON objects' values. |
| #' |
| #' When `as_data_frame = TRUE`, Arrow types are further converted to R types. |
